This report provides an overview of the TachoSoft Mileage Calculator 23.1, a specialized software tool used in the automotive industry for digital odometer recalibration. Software Overview

TachoSoft Mileage Calculator 23.1 is recognized as one of the world's largest digital odometer calculation databases. It is designed to assist technicians in identifying and modifying mileage data stored within a vehicle's electronic control units (ECU) or instrument cluster EEPROM chips.

Vehicle Coverage: Version 23.1 reportedly supports over 2,500 vehicle models.

Key Functionality: The software provides the specific hex code locations (lines and bytes) where mileage data is stored. This allows users to calculate the necessary hex values for a "target" mileage and manually edit the vehicle's firmware using a separate chip programmer.

Compatibility: It supports major global brands including BMW, Ford, Volkswagen, Toyota, and various European and Asian manufacturers. Legitimacy and Safety Risks

While the software itself is a known tool among automotive professionals, the specific phrase "Free Extra Quality Download" often signals high-risk web content.

Malware Warnings: Official and reseller instructions frequently mandate disabling antivirus software during installation. This is a significant security red flag; while sometimes necessary for specialized diagnostic tools that use low-level system access, it is also a common tactic used by malicious actors to bypass security and install trojans or ransomware.

Source Reliability: Authentic versions are typically sold as paid downloads or included with physical hardware interfaces. Sites offering "Free Extra Quality" versions are often unauthorized repositories that may bundle the software with unwanted programs or malware.

Data Corruption: Incorrect use of the tool can lead to permanent damage to a vehicle's instrument cluster or ECU, potentially rendering the vehicle inoperable. Legal Considerations

The use of mileage correction software is strictly regulated worldwide.

Legitimate Use: Proper uses include correcting errors after a dashboard replacement, restoring data after a repair, or syncing mileage when installing a used ECU.

Fraudulent Use: Tampering with an odometer to deceive buyers about a vehicle's true mileage (mileage fraud) is illegal in most jurisdictions, including the UK, USA, and EU, and can lead to severe criminal penalties. TachoSoft Mileage Calculator Software 23.1 User Manual

Introduction: The Heavyweight of Mileage Correction

For those unfamiliar with the niche world of digital dashboards, Tachosoft is a name that commands respect. As vehicles moved away from mechanical cables to digital EEPROMs (Electrically Erasable Programmable Read-Only Memory), the need for software to interpret and edit these chips exploded. Tachosoft 23.1 is essentially a massive database of algorithms designed to calculate the memory addresses where mileage data is stored.

Unlike modern "plug-and-play" OBDII tools that do the work for you via the car’s diagnostic port, Tachosoft is "old school." It is a calculator for files. You dump the data from the chip, feed it into Tachosoft, and it tells you where to edit the hex code. It is precise, manual, and powerful.
